| When the gunman opened fire from the driver's seat of his car, those inside the Armed Forces Career Centre, a suburban shopfront on Lee Highway in Chattanooga, Tennessee, hit the floor and then fled through a rear door.
It was around 10.45am when up to 30 rounds punched through the windows before the man, believed to be 24-year-old Muhammad Youssef Abdulazeez, a naturalised US citizen born in Kuwait, took off in a silver convertible Ford Mustang, witnesses say.
All of those in the recruitment centre survived that first attack. A witness told CNN that after the gunman unleashed this first fusillade he drove off of his own accord.
